# coding=utf-8 import hashlib import time import random from django.shortcuts import render from django.core.paginator import Paginator from rest_framework.response import Response def error_page(request, error_reason): return render(request, "utils/error.html", {"error": error_reason}) def error_response(error_reason): return Response(data={"code": 1, "data": error_reason}) def serializer_invalid_response(serializer): for k, v in serializer.errors.iteritems(): return error_response(k + " : " + v[0]) def success_response(data): return Response(data={"code": 0, "data": data}) def paginate_data(request, query_set, object_serializer): """ 用于分页的函数 如果 url 里面不含有paging=true,那么将返回全部数据。类似 [ { "username": "1111111", "password": "123456" } ] 如果 url 中有 paging=true 的参数, 然后还需要读取其余的两个参数,page=[int],需要的页码,p age_size=[int],一页的数据条数 :param query_set 数据库查询结果 :param object_serializer: 序列化单个object的serializer """ need_paginate = request.GET.get("paging", None) # 如果请求的参数里面没有paging=true的话 就返回全部数据 if need_paginate != "true": if object_serializer: return object_serializer(query_set, many=True).data else: return query_set page_size = request.GET.get("page_size", None) if not page_size: raise ValueError("Error parameter page_size") try: page_size = int(page_size) except Exception: raise ValueError("Error parameter page_size") paginator = Paginator(query_set, page_size) page = request.GET.get("page", None) try: current_page = paginator.page(page) except Exception: raise ValueError("Error parameter current_page") if object_serializer: results = object_serializer(current_page, many=True).data else: results = current_page data = {"results": results, "previous_page": None, "next_page": None, "page_size": page_size, "current_page": page, "count": paginator.count, "total_page": paginator.num_pages} try: data["previous_page"] = current_page.previous_page_number() except Exception: pass try: data["next_page"] = current_page.next_page_number() except Exception: pass return data def paginate(request, query_set, object_serializer=None): try: data= paginate_data(request, query_set, object_serializer) except Exception: return error_response(u"参数错误") return success_response(data) def rand_str(length=32): string = hashlib.md5(str(time.time()) + str(random.randrange(1, 987654321234567))).hexdigest() return string[0:length]
